Love From Glasgow to Gaza: Why Celtic FC Fans Support Palestine

www.mintpressnews.com

Viking_Hippie@lemmy.dbzer0.com to UK Politics@feddit.uk · 2 months ago
message-square
2
link
fedilink
Defying bans and fines, Celtic fans continue to champion the Palestinian cause, drawing from their club’s deep roots in anti-colonial struggle.
